The House that Joe Built
The subject of my most recent paintings involves a narrative collage descriptive of family and family events.
A family assembles its history over time based on a foundation of change. Changes that display periods of greatness and periods of trouble.
Although the experiences we have as individuals and families differ in detail, I feel the emotional subtext is the same for everyone. It is via that subtext I hope the viewer may communicate with the work and hopefully reflect on his or her own experience.
